Este robusto dispositivo mec\u00e2nico converte a press\u00e3o do fluido hidr\u00e1ulico em for\u00e7a linear, permitindo que as empilhadeiras manuseiem cargas pesadas com facilidade. Quando o fluido hidr\u00e1ulico entra no cilindro, ele empurra o pist\u00e3o para criar a for\u00e7a necess\u00e1ria para elevar ou abaixar as cargas.<\/p>\n<p>Este processo de eleva\u00e7\u00e3o hidr\u00e1ulica \u00e9 crucial para garantir opera\u00e7\u00f5es suaves e controladas durante tarefas de movimenta\u00e7\u00e3o de materiais em armaz\u00e9ns, canteiros de obras e outros ambientes de trabalho pesado. Identifique o tipo de cilindro<\/strong><\/h2>\n<p>Determine se voc\u00ea est\u00e1 trabalhando com um <strong class=\"hydraulic-term\">cilindro de eleva\u00e7\u00e3o principal da empilhadeira<\/strong>O cilindro de eleva\u00e7\u00e3o da empilhadeira \u00e9 normalmente um cilindro de a\u00e7\u00e3o simples que levanta o mastro, enquanto o cilindro de inclina\u00e7\u00e3o da empilhadeira \u00e9 de dupla a\u00e7\u00e3o, controlando a inclina\u00e7\u00e3o do mastro para frente e para tr\u00e1s. Siga as linhas hidr\u00e1ulicas para localizar o cilindro, que geralmente \u00e9 um componente cil\u00edndrico grande conectado ao mecanismo de eleva\u00e7\u00e3o ou inclina\u00e7\u00e3o.<\/p>\n<\/div>\n<p>[\/et_pb_text][\/et_pb_column][\/et_pb_row][et_pb_row column_structure=&#8221;1_2,1_2&#8243; _builder_version=&#8221;4.27.4&#8243; _module_preset=&#8221;default&#8221; custom_padding=&#8221;||0px|||&#8221; global_colors_info=&#8221;{}&#8221;][et_pb_column type=&#8221;1_2&#8243; _builder_version=&#8221;4.27.4&#8243; _module_preset=&#8221;default&#8221; global_colors_info=&#8221;{}&#8221;][et_pb_image src=&#8221;https:\/\/www.hydraulic-cylinders.net\/wp-content\/uploads\/2025\/06\/Relieve-Hydraulic-Pressure.webp&#8221; alt=&#8221;Relieve Hydraulic Pressure&#8221; title_text=&#8221;Relieve Hydraulic Pressure&#8221; _builder_version=&#8221;4.27.4&#8243; _module_preset=&#8221;default&#8221; custom_padding=&#8221;84px|||||&#8221; global_colors_info=&#8221;{}&#8221;][\/et_pb_image][\/et_pb_column][et_pb_column type=&#8221;1_2&#8243; _builder_version=&#8221;4.27.4&#8243; _module_preset=&#8221;default&#8221; global_colors_info=&#8221;{}&#8221;][et_pb_text _builder_version=&#8221;4.27.4&#8243; _module_preset=&#8221;default&#8221; custom_css_free_form=&#8221;\/* Main Container *\/||.hydraulic-guide {||  font-family: &#8216;Arial&#8217;, sans-serif;||  line-height: 1.6;||  color: #333;||  max-width: 800px;||  margin: 0 auto;||  padding: 20px;||}||||\/* Headings *\/||.hydraulic-guide h1 {||  font-size: 28px;||  color: #2c3e50;||  border-bottom: 2px solid #3498db;||  padding-bottom: 10px;||  margin-bottom: 20px;||}||||.hydraulic-guide h2 {||  font-size: 22px;||  color: #2c3e50;||  margin-top: 30px;||  margin-bottom: 15px;||}||||\/* Paragraphs &#038; Lists *\/||.hydraulic-guide p {||  font-size: 16px;||  margin-bottom: 15px;||}||||.hydraulic-guide ol {||  padding-left: 25px;||  margin-bottom: 20px;||}||||.hydraulic-guide li {||  font-size: 16px;||  margin-bottom: 10px;||}||||\/* Highlight Hydraulic Terms *\/||.hydraulic-term {||  color: #2980b9;||  font-weight: bold;||}||||\/* Responsive Adjustments *\/||@media (max-width: 768px) {||  .hydraulic-guide {||    padding: 15px;||  }||  ||  .hydraulic-guide h1 {||    font-size: 24px;||  }||  ||  .hydraulic-guide h2 {||    font-size: 20px;||  }||  ||  .hydraulic-guide p, .hydraulic-guide li {||    font-size: 15px;||  }||}&#8221; global_colors_info=&#8221;{}&#8221;]<\/p>\n<div class=\"hydraulic-guide\">\n<h2><strong>2. Aliviar a press\u00e3o hidr\u00e1ulica<\/strong><\/h2>\n<p>Para evitar ferimentos ou danos, alivie a press\u00e3o no sistema hidr\u00e1ulico:<\/p>\n<ol>\n<li>Abaixe os garfos at\u00e9 o ch\u00e3o.<\/li>\n<li>Desligue a empilhadeira e desconecte as linhas hidr\u00e1ulicas do... <strong class=\"hydraulic-term\">cilindro de eleva\u00e7\u00e3o hidr\u00e1ulico da empilhadeira<\/strong> ou <strong class=\"hydraulic-term\">empilhadeira de cilindro basculante<\/strong>.<\/li>\n<li>Para evitar derramamentos, drene o fluido hidr\u00e1ulico para um recipiente. Certifique-se de descartar o fluido corretamente, de acordo com as normas ambientais.<\/li>\n<\/ol>\n<\/div>\n<p>[\/et_pb_text][\/et_pb_column][\/et_pb_row][et_pb_row column_structure=&#8221;1_2,1_2&#8243; _builder_version=&#8221;4.27.4&#8243; _module_preset=&#8221;default&#8221; custom_padding=&#8221;||0px|||&#8221; global_colors_info=&#8221;{}&#8221;][et_pb_column type=&#8221;1_2&#8243; _builder_version=&#8221;4.27.4&#8243; _module_preset=&#8221;default&#8221; global_colors_info=&#8221;{}&#8221;][et_pb_text _builder_version=&#8221;4.27.4&#8243; _module_preset=&#8221;default&#8221; custom_css_free_form=&#8221;\/* Main Container *\/||.hydraulic-guide {||  font-family: &#8216;Arial&#8217;, sans-serif;||  line-height: 1.6;||  color: #333;||  max-width: 800px;||  margin: 0 auto;||  padding: 20px;||}||||\/* Headings *\/||.hydraulic-guide h1 {||  font-size: 28px;||  color: #2c3e50;||  border-bottom: 2px solid #3498db;||  padding-bottom: 10px;||  margin-bottom: 20px;||}||||.hydraulic-guide h2 {||  font-size: 22px;||  color: #2c3e50;||  margin-top: 30px;||  margin-bottom: 15px;||}||||\/* Paragraphs &#038; Lists *\/||.hydraulic-guide p {||  font-size: 16px;||  margin-bottom: 15px;||}||||.hydraulic-guide ol {||  padding-left: 25px;||  margin-bottom: 20px;||}||||.hydraulic-guide li {||  font-size: 16px;||  margin-bottom: 10px;||}||||\/* Highlight Hydraulic Terms *\/||.hydraulic-term {||  color: #2980b9;||  font-weight: bold;||}||||\/* Responsive Adjustments *\/||@media (max-width: 768px) {||  .hydraulic-guide {||    padding: 15px;||  }||  ||  .hydraulic-guide h1 {||    font-size: 24px;||  }||  ||  .hydraulic-guide h2 {||    font-size: 20px;||  }||  ||  .hydraulic-guide p, .hydraulic-guide li {||    font-size: 15px;||  }||}&#8221; global_colors_info=&#8221;{}&#8221;]<\/p>\n<div class=\"hydraulic-guide\">\n<h2><strong>3. Fixe o mastro<\/strong><\/h2>\n<p>Para um <strong class=\"hydraulic-term\">cilindro de eleva\u00e7\u00e3o principal da empilhadeira<\/strong>Fixe o mastro para evitar que ele se mova:<\/p>\n<ol>\n<li>Estenda os garfos o m\u00e1ximo poss\u00edvel e prenda o mastro com correntes a um ponto de ancoragem est\u00e1vel.<\/li>\n<li>Abaixe ligeiramente os garfos para afrouxar as correntes e as linhas hidr\u00e1ulicas, garantindo que o mastro esteja apoiado com seguran\u00e7a.<\/li>\n<\/ol>\n<\/div>\n<p>[\/et_pb_text][\/et_pb_column][et_pb_column type=&#8221;1_2&#8243; _builder_version=&#8221;4.27.4&#8243; _module_preset=&#8221;default&#8221; global_colors_info=&#8221;{}&#8221;][et_pb_image src=&#8221;https:\/\/www.hydraulic-cylinders.net\/wp-content\/uploads\/2025\/06\/forklift-mast.webp&#8221; alt=&#8221;Forklift Mast&#8221; title_text=&#8221;forklift-mast&#8221; _builder_version=&#8221;4.27.4&#8243; _module_preset=&#8221;default&#8221; global_colors_info=&#8221;{}&#8221;][\/et_pb_image][\/et_pb_column][\/et_pb_row][et_pb_row column_structure=&#8221;1_2,1_2&#8243; _builder_version=&#8221;4.27.4&#8243; _module_preset=&#8221;default&#8221; custom_padding=&#8221;||0px|||&#8221; global_colors_info=&#8221;{}&#8221;][et_pb_column type=&#8221;1_2&#8243; _builder_version=&#8221;4.27.4&#8243; _module_preset=&#8221;default&#8221; global_colors_info=&#8221;{}&#8221;][et_pb_text _builder_version=&#8221;4.27.4&#8243; _module_preset=&#8221;default&#8221; custom_css_free_form=&#8221;\/* Main Container *\/||.hydraulic-guide {||  font-family: &#8216;Arial&#8217;, sans-serif;||  line-height: 1.6;||  color: #333;||  max-width: 800px;||  margin: 0 auto;||  padding: 20px;||}||||\/* Headings *\/||.hydraulic-guide h1 {||  font-size: 28px;||  color: #2c3e50;||  border-bottom: 2px solid #3498db;||  padding-bottom: 10px;||  margin-bottom: 20px;||}||||.hydraulic-guide h2 {||  font-size: 22px;||  color: #2c3e50;||  margin-top: 30px;||  margin-bottom: 15px;||}||||\/* Paragraphs &#038; Lists *\/||.hydraulic-guide p {||  font-size: 16px;||  margin-bottom: 15px;||}||||.hydraulic-guide ol {||  padding-left: 25px;||  margin-bottom: 20px;||}||||.hydraulic-guide li {||  font-size: 16px;||  margin-bottom: 10px;||}||||\/* Highlight Hydraulic Terms *\/||.hydraulic-term {||  color: #2980b9;||  font-weight: bold;||}||||\/* Responsive Adjustments *\/||@media (max-width: 768px) {||  .hydraulic-guide {||    padding: 15px;||  }||  ||  .hydraulic-guide h1 {||    font-size: 24px;||  }||  ||  .hydraulic-guide h2 {||    font-size: 20px;||  }||  ||  .hydraulic-guide p, .hydraulic-guide li {||    font-size: 15px;||  }||}&#8221; global_colors_info=&#8221;{}&#8221;]<\/p>\n<div class=\"hydraulic-guide\">\n<h2><strong>4. Desconecte as linhas hidr\u00e1ulicas<\/strong><\/h2>\n<p>Desconecte cuidadosamente as linhas hidr\u00e1ulicas do <strong class=\"hydraulic-term\">cilindro hidr\u00e1ulico da empilhadeira<\/strong>:<\/p>\n<ol>\n<li>Use uma chave inglesa para soltar as conex\u00f5es, girando-as no sentido anti-hor\u00e1rio.<\/li>\n<li>Coloque uma bandeja de drenagem sob os tubos para recolher qualquer fluido residual.<\/li>\n<li>Tampe as tubula\u00e7\u00f5es para evitar a contamina\u00e7\u00e3o do sistema hidr\u00e1ulico.<\/li>\n<\/ol>\n<\/div>\n<p>[\/et_pb_text][\/et_pb_column][et_pb_column type=&#8221;1_2&#8243; _builder_version=&#8221;4.27.4&#8243; _module_preset=&#8221;default&#8221; global_colors_info=&#8221;{}&#8221;][et_pb_text _builder_version=&#8221;4.27.4&#8243; _module_preset=&#8221;default&#8221; custom_css_free_form=&#8221;\/* Main Container *\/||.hydraulic-guide {||  font-family: &#8216;Arial&#8217;, sans-serif;||  line-height: 1.6;||  color: #333;||  max-width: 800px;||  margin: 0 auto;||  padding: 20px;||}||||\/* Headings *\/||.hydraulic-guide h1 {||  font-size: 28px;||  color: #2c3e50;||  border-bottom: 2px solid #3498db;||  padding-bottom: 10px;||  margin-bottom: 20px;||}||||.hydraulic-guide h2 {||  font-size: 22px;||  color: #2c3e50;||  margin-top: 30px;||  margin-bottom: 15px;||}||||\/* Paragraphs &#038; Lists *\/||.hydraulic-guide p {||  font-size: 16px;||  margin-bottom: 15px;||}||||.hydraulic-guide ol {||  padding-left: 25px;||  margin-bottom: 20px;||}||||.hydraulic-guide li {||  font-size: 16px;||  margin-bottom: 10px;||}||||\/* Highlight Hydraulic Terms *\/||.hydraulic-term {||  color: #2980b9;||  font-weight: bold;||}||||\/* Responsive Adjustments *\/||@media (max-width: 768px) {||  .hydraulic-guide {||    padding: 15px;||  }||  ||  .hydraulic-guide h1 {||    font-size: 24px;||  }||  ||  .hydraulic-guide h2 {||    font-size: 20px;||  }||  ||  .hydraulic-guide p, .hydraulic-guide li {||    font-size: 15px;||  }||}&#8221; global_colors_info=&#8221;{}&#8221;]<\/p>\n<div class=\"hydraulic-guide\">\n<h2><strong>5. Remova os acess\u00f3rios de montagem.<\/strong><\/h2>\n<p>Localize os parafusos, pinos ou presilhas que fixam o cilindro de eleva\u00e7\u00e3o ou o cilindro de inclina\u00e7\u00e3o da empilhadeira:<\/p>\n<ol>\n<li>Use uma chave inglesa ou um conjunto de soquetes para remover os parafusos, girando no sentido anti-hor\u00e1rio para evitar danific\u00e1-los.<\/li>\n<li>Caso haja um pino el\u00e1stico ou presilha de reten\u00e7\u00e3o, remova-o cuidadosamente com um pun\u00e7\u00e3o ou alicate.<\/li>\n<li>Para <strong class=\"hydraulic-term\">cilindros hidr\u00e1ulicos de empilhadeira<\/strong>Verifique se h\u00e1 dispositivos de reten\u00e7\u00e3o adicionais na parte superior ou inferior do cilindro.<\/li>\n<\/ol>\n<\/div>\n<p>[\/et_pb_text][\/et_pb_column][\/et_pb_row][et_pb_row column_structure=&#8221;1_2,1_2&#8243; _builder_version=&#8221;4.27.4&#8243; _module_preset=&#8221;default&#8221; custom_padding=&#8221;0px|||||&#8221; global_colors_info=&#8221;{}&#8221;][et_pb_column type=&#8221;1_2&#8243; _builder_version=&#8221;4.27.4&#8243; _module_preset=&#8221;default&#8221; global_colors_info=&#8221;{}&#8221;][et_pb_text _builder_version=&#8221;4.27.4&#8243; _module_preset=&#8221;default&#8221; custom_css_free_form=&#8221;\/* Main Container *\/||.hydraulic-guide {||  font-family: &#8216;Arial&#8217;, sans-serif;||  line-height: 1.6;||  color: #333;||  max-width: 800px;||  margin: 0 auto;||  padding: 20px;||}||||\/* Headings *\/||.hydraulic-guide h1 {||  font-size: 28px;||  color: #2c3e50;||  border-bottom: 2px solid #3498db;||  padding-bottom: 10px;||  margin-bottom: 20px;||}||||.hydraulic-guide h2 {||  font-size: 22px;||  color: #2c3e50;||  margin-top: 30px;||  margin-bottom: 15px;||}||||\/* Paragraphs &#038; Lists *\/||.hydraulic-guide p {||  font-size: 16px;||  margin-bottom: 15px;||}||||.hydraulic-guide ol {||  padding-left: 25px;||  margin-bottom: 20px;||}||||.hydraulic-guide li {||  font-size: 16px;||  margin-bottom: 10px;||}||||\/* Highlight Hydraulic Terms *\/||.hydraulic-term {||  color: #2980b9;||  font-weight: bold;||}||||\/* Responsive Adjustments *\/||@media (max-width: 768px) {||  .hydraulic-guide {||    padding: 15px;||  }||  ||  .hydraulic-guide h1 {||    font-size: 24px;||  }||  ||  .hydraulic-guide h2 {||    font-size: 20px;||  }||  ||  .hydraulic-guide p, .hydraulic-guide li {||    font-size: 15px;||  }||}&#8221; global_colors_info=&#8221;{}&#8221;]<\/p>\n<div class=\"hydraulic-guide\">\n<h2><strong>6. Desconecte o cilindro<\/strong><\/h2>\n<p>Desprenda cuidadosamente o <strong class=\"hydraulic-term\">cilindro hidr\u00e1ulico da empilhadeira<\/strong> a partir de seus pontos de montagem:<\/p>\n<ol>\n<li>Bata levemente no cilindro com um martelo de face macia para solt\u00e1-lo.<\/li>\n<li>Use uma alavanca com cuidado, se necess\u00e1rio, evitando danificar o cilindro ou a estrutura da empilhadeira.<\/li>\n<li>Para configura\u00e7\u00f5es complexas, considere usar uma ferramenta especializada para remo\u00e7\u00e3o de cilindros hidr\u00e1ulicos espec\u00edfica para o modelo da sua empilhadeira.<\/li>\n<\/ol>\n<\/div>\n<p>[\/et_pb_text][\/et_pb_column][et_pb_column type=&#8221;1_2&#8243; _builder_version=&#8221;4.27.4&#8243; _module_preset=&#8221;default&#8221; global_colors_info=&#8221;{}&#8221;][et_pb_text _builder_version=&#8221;4.27.4&#8243; _module_preset=&#8221;default&#8221; custom_css_free_form=&#8221;\/* Main Container *\/||.hydraulic-guide {||  font-family: &#8216;Arial&#8217;, sans-serif;||  line-height: 1.6;||  color: #333;||  max-width: 800px;||  margin: 0 auto;||  padding: 20px;||}||||\/* Headings *\/||.hydraulic-guide h1 {||  font-size: 28px;||  color: #2c3e50;||  border-bottom: 2px solid #3498db;||  padding-bottom: 10px;||  margin-bottom: 20px;||}||||.hydraulic-guide h2 {||  font-size: 22px;||  color: #2c3e50;||  margin-top: 30px;||  margin-bottom: 15px;||}||||\/* Paragraphs &#038; Lists *\/||.hydraulic-guide p {||  font-size: 16px;||  margin-bottom: 15px;||}||||.hydraulic-guide ol {||  padding-left: 25px;||  margin-bottom: 20px;||}||||.hydraulic-guide li {||  font-size: 16px;||  margin-bottom: 10px;||}||||\/* Highlight Hydraulic Terms *\/||.hydraulic-term {||  color: #2980b9;||  font-weight: bold;||}||||\/* Responsive Adjustments *\/||@media (max-width: 768px) {||  .hydraulic-guide {||    padding: 15px;||  }||  ||  .hydraulic-guide h1 {||    font-size: 24px;||  }||  ||  .hydraulic-guide h2 {||    font-size: 20px;||  }||  ||  .hydraulic-guide p, .hydraulic-guide li {||    font-size: 15px;||  }||}&#8221; global_colors_info=&#8221;{}&#8221;]<\/p>\n<div class=\"hydraulic-guide\">\n<h2><strong>7. Abaixe e remova o cilindro.<\/strong><\/h2>\n<p>Uma vez removido, comprima o cilindro empurrando a haste para baixo (se necess\u00e1rio):<\/p>\n<ol>\n<li>Para o cilindro de eleva\u00e7\u00e3o principal de uma empilhadeira, pode ser necess\u00e1rio baixar o eixo manualmente.<\/li>\n<li>Levante o cilindro para fora do mastro com aux\u00edlio, conforme necess\u00e1rio. <strong class=\"hydraulic-term\">cilindros hidr\u00e1ulicos de empilhadeira<\/strong> Pode ser pesado.<\/li>\n<li>Coloque o cilindro em uma \u00e1rea de trabalho limpa para inspe\u00e7\u00e3o ou reparo.<\/li>\n<\/ol>\n<\/div>\n<p>[\/et_pb_text][\/et_pb_column][\/et_pb_row][et_pb_row _builder_version=&#8221;4.16&#8243; _module_preset=&#8221;default&#8221; custom_margin=&#8221;|auto|0px|auto||&#8221; global_colors_info=&#8221;{}&#8221;][et_pb_column type=&#8221;4_4&#8243; _builder_version=&#8221;4.16&#8243; _module_preset=&#8221;default&#8221; global_colors_info=&#8221;{}&#8221;][et_pb_text _builder_version=&#8221;4.27.2&#8243; _module_preset=&#8221;default&#8221; text_text_color=&#8221;#FFFFFF&#8221; text_font_size=&#8221;25px&#8221; background_color=&#8221;#2ea3f2&#8243; width=&#8221;75%&#8221; module_alignment=&#8221;center&#8221; custom_margin=&#8221;1px||||false|false&#8221; custom_padding=&#8221;10px|15px|10px|15px|false|false&#8221; global_colors_info=&#8221;{}&#8221;]<\/p>\n<p style=\"text-align: center;\">Quais s\u00e3o as causas e solu\u00e7\u00f5es comuns para vazamentos em cilindros de eleva\u00e7\u00e3o de empilhadeiras?<\/p>\n<p>[\/et_pb_text][\/et_pb_column][\/et_pb_row][et_pb_row _builder_version=&#8221;4.16&#8243; _module_preset=&#8221;default&#8221; custom_padding=&#8221;25px||0px|||&#8221; global_colors_info=&#8221;{}&#8221;][et_pb_column type=&#8221;4_4&#8243; _builder_version=&#8221;4.16&#8243; _module_preset=&#8221;default&#8221; global_colors_info=&#8221;{}&#8221;][et_pb_text _builder_version=&#8221;4.27.4&#8243; _module_preset=&#8221;default&#8221; custom_margin=&#8221;1px||-2px|||&#8221; custom_padding=&#8221;||0px|||&#8221; global_colors_info=&#8221;{}&#8221;]<\/p>\n<div class=\"hydraulic-guide\">Se voc\u00ea estiver tendo problemas com vazamento <strong class=\"hydraulic-term\">cilindro de eleva\u00e7\u00e3o da empilhadeira<\/strong>Compreender as causas comuns e as solu\u00e7\u00f5es eficazes pode ajud\u00e1-lo a tomar decis\u00f5es informadas e a melhorar o desempenho da sua empilhadeira. Aqui est\u00e1 uma an\u00e1lise detalhada para orient\u00e1-lo:<\/p>\n<p>&nbsp;<\/p>\n<h2>Causas:<\/h2>\n<h3>1. Veda\u00e7\u00f5es desgastadas<\/h3>\n<p><strong>Explica\u00e7\u00e3o:<\/strong> Com o tempo, as veda\u00e7\u00f5es podem se desgastar devido \u00e0 exposi\u00e7\u00e3o constante ao fluido hidr\u00e1ulico e \u00e0s varia\u00e7\u00f5es de temperatura. Essa degrada\u00e7\u00e3o pode causar vazamentos.<\/p>\n<p><strong>Impacto:<\/strong> Veda\u00e7\u00f5es desgastadas n\u00e3o apenas causam perda de fluido, mas tamb\u00e9m podem comprometer todo o sistema hidr\u00e1ulico, levando \u00e0 redu\u00e7\u00e3o da capacidade de eleva\u00e7\u00e3o e da efici\u00eancia.<\/p>\n<p><strong>Solu\u00e7\u00e3o:<\/strong> Inspecione as veda\u00e7\u00f5es regularmente e substitua-as como parte da manuten\u00e7\u00e3o de rotina. Utilize veda\u00e7\u00f5es de reposi\u00e7\u00e3o de alta qualidade e compat\u00edveis com o fluido hidr\u00e1ulico para garantir um desempenho duradouro.<\/p>\n<h3>2. Biela do cilindro danificada<\/h3>\n<p><strong>Explica\u00e7\u00e3o:<\/strong> Arranh\u00f5es, amassados \u200b\u200bou corros\u00e3o na haste do cilindro podem impedir uma veda\u00e7\u00e3o adequada, permitindo o vazamento de fluido hidr\u00e1ulico.<\/p>\n<p><strong>Impacto:<\/strong> Uma haste danificada pode causar vazamentos significativos, diminui\u00e7\u00e3o da capacidade de eleva\u00e7\u00e3o e aumento do desgaste de outros componentes.<\/p>\n<p><strong>Solu\u00e7\u00e3o:<\/strong> Mantenha a haste do cilindro limpa e inspecione-a frequentemente. Se forem encontrados danos, considere polir a haste ou substitu\u00ed-la por uma haste de alta qualidade projetada para maior durabilidade.<\/p>\n<h3>3. Instala\u00e7\u00e3o inadequada<\/h3>\n<p><strong>Explica\u00e7\u00e3o:<\/strong> Se o cilindro hidr\u00e1ulico n\u00e3o for instalado corretamente, pode ocorrer desalinhamento, resultando em tens\u00e3o excessiva nas veda\u00e7\u00f5es e nos componentes.<\/p>\n<p><strong>Impacto:<\/strong> O desalinhamento pode causar desgaste prematuro e vazamentos, afetando, em \u00faltima an\u00e1lise, o funcionamento geral da empilhadeira.<\/p>\n<p><strong>Solu\u00e7\u00e3o:<\/strong> Certifique-se de que os cilindros sejam instalados por profissionais treinados que possam garantir o alinhamento correto e conex\u00f5es seguras. Consulte sempre as instru\u00e7\u00f5es do fabricante durante a instala\u00e7\u00e3o.<\/p>\n<h3>4. Contamina\u00e7\u00e3o<\/h3>\n<p><strong>Explica\u00e7\u00e3o:<\/strong> Sujeira, detritos ou umidade que entrem no sistema hidr\u00e1ulico podem danificar veda\u00e7\u00f5es e outros componentes cr\u00edticos.<\/p>\n<p><strong>Impacto:<\/strong> A contamina\u00e7\u00e3o pode causar vazamentos e falhas no sistema, aumentando os custos de reparo e o tempo de inatividade.<\/p>\n<p><strong>Solu\u00e7\u00e3o:<\/strong> Implemente protocolos regulares de limpeza e manuten\u00e7\u00e3o para o seu sistema hidr\u00e1ulico. Utilize filtros para evitar a entrada de contaminantes no sistema e realize trocas peri\u00f3dicas do fluido para manter a qualidade do fluido hidr\u00e1ulico.<\/p>\n<h3>5. Press\u00e3o excessiva<\/h3>\n<p><strong>Explica\u00e7\u00e3o:<\/strong> Operar a empilhadeira acima da press\u00e3o nominal do cilindro hidr\u00e1ulico pode causar vazamentos e danos.<\/p>\n<p><strong>Impacto:<\/strong> Isso n\u00e3o s\u00f3 causa vazamentos, como tamb\u00e9m pode resultar em falhas catastr\u00f3ficas, colocando os operadores em risco.<\/p>\n<p><strong>Solu\u00e7\u00e3o:<\/strong> Monitore a press\u00e3o hidr\u00e1ulica regularmente e certifique-se de que sua empilhadeira opere dentro dos limites especificados. Considere instalar v\u00e1lvulas de al\u00edvio de press\u00e3o para evitar o ac\u00famulo excessivo de press\u00e3o.<\/p>\n<\/div>\n<p>[\/et_pb_text][\/et_pb_column][\/et_pb_row][et_pb_row _builder_version=&#8221;4.27.2&#8243; _module_preset=&#8221;default&#8221; global_colors_info=&#8221;{}&#8221;][et_pb_column type=&#8221;4_4&#8243; _builder_version=&#8221;4.27.2&#8243; _module_preset=&#8221;default&#8221; global_colors_info=&#8221;{}&#8221;][et_pb_image src=&#8221;https:\/\/www.hydraulic-cylinders.net\/wp-content\/uploads\/2025\/03\/forklift-lift-cylinder-leaking-1.webp&#8221; alt=&#8221;Forklift Lift Cylinder Leaking&#8221; title_text=&#8221;forklift lift cylinder leaking-1&#8243; _builder_version=&#8221;4.27.4&#8243; _module_preset=&#8221;default&#8221; global_colors_info=&#8221;{}&#8221;][\/et_pb_image][\/et_pb_column][\/et_pb_row][\/et_pb_section][et_pb_section fb_built=&#8221;1&#8243; _builder_version=&#8221;4.16&#8243; _module_preset=&#8221;default&#8221; custom_padding=&#8221;||0px|||&#8221; global_colors_info=&#8221;{}&#8221;][et_pb_row _builder_version=&#8221;4.16&#8243; _module_preset=&#8221;default&#8221; custom_margin=&#8221;|auto|0px|auto||&#8221; global_colors_info=&#8221;{}&#8221;][et_pb_column type=&#8221;4_4&#8243; _builder_version=&#8221;4.16&#8243; _module_preset=&#8221;default&#8221; global_colors_info=&#8221;{}&#8221;][et_pb_text _builder_version=&#8221;4.27.2&#8243; _module_preset=&#8221;default&#8221; text_text_color=&#8221;#FFFFFF&#8221; text_font_size=&#8221;25px&#8221; background_color=&#8221;#2ea3f2&#8243; width=&#8221;75%&#8221; module_alignment=&#8221;center&#8221; custom_margin=&#8221;1px||||false|false&#8221; custom_padding=&#8221;10px|15px|10px|15px|false|false&#8221; global_colors_info=&#8221;{}&#8221;]<\/p>\n<p style=\"text-align: center;\">Como funcionam os cilindros hidr\u00e1ulicos de empilhadeiras?<\/p>\n<p>[\/et_pb_text][\/et_pb_column][\/et_pb_row][et_pb_row _builder_version=&#8221;4.16&#8243; _module_preset=&#8221;default&#8221; custom_padding=&#8221;25px||0px|||&#8221; global_colors_info=&#8221;{}&#8221;][et_pb_column type=&#8221;4_4&#8243; _builder_version=&#8221;4.16&#8243; _module_preset=&#8221;default&#8221; global_colors_info=&#8221;{}&#8221;][et_pb_text _builder_version=&#8221;4.27.4&#8243; _module_preset=&#8221;default&#8221; global_colors_info=&#8221;{}&#8221;]<\/p>\n<p>Os cilindros hidr\u00e1ulicos das empilhadeiras s\u00e3o a espinha dorsal da capacidade de uma empilhadeira de levantar, inclinar e manobrar cargas pesadas com precis\u00e3o e pot\u00eancia. Abaixo, explicamos a mec\u00e2nica em termos simples, abordando os principais componentes, a din\u00e2mica dos fluidos e o movimento do pist\u00e3o, com recursos visuais para ilustrar os conceitos.<\/p>\n<p>[\/et_pb_text][\/et_pb_column][\/et_pb_row][et_pb_row _builder_version=&#8221;4.27.2&#8243; _module_preset=&#8221;default&#8221; global_colors_info=&#8221;{}&#8221;][et_pb_column type=&#8221;4_4&#8243; _builder_version=&#8221;4.27.2&#8243; _module_preset=&#8221;default&#8221; global_colors_info=&#8221;{}&#8221;][et_pb_image src=&#8221;https:\/\/www.hydraulic-cylinders.net\/wp-content\/uploads\/2025\/04\/forklift-hydraulic-cylinder-construction.webp&#8221; alt=&#8221;Forklift Hydraulic Cylinder Construction&#8221; title_text=&#8221;forklift-hydraulic-cylinder-construction&#8221; align=&#8221;center&#8221; _builder_version=&#8221;4.27.4&#8243; _module_preset=&#8221;default&#8221; global_colors_info=&#8221;{}&#8221;][\/et_pb_image][\/et_pb_column][\/et_pb_row][et_pb_row _builder_version=&#8221;4.27.4&#8243; _module_preset=&#8221;default&#8221; global_colors_info=&#8221;{}&#8221;][et_pb_column type=&#8221;4_4&#8243; _builder_version=&#8221;4.27.4&#8243; _module_preset=&#8221;default&#8221; global_colors_info=&#8221;{}&#8221;][et_pb_text _builder_version=&#8221;4.27.4&#8243; _module_preset=&#8221;default&#8221; custom_css_free_form=&#8221;.hydraulic-guide {||  font-family: &#8216;Roboto&#8217;, &#8216;Helvetica&#8217;, sans-serif;||  max-width: 900px;||  margin: 40px auto;||  padding: 0 20px;||  color: #333;||  line-height: 1.7;||}||||.guide-header {||  text-align: center;||  margin-bottom: 40px;||}||||.guide-header h2 {||  color: #2c3e50;||  font-size: 2.2rem;||  margin-bottom: 15px;||  position: relative;||  padding-bottom: 15px;||}||||.guide-header h2:after {||  content: &#8221;;||  position: absolute;||  width: 80px;||  height: 4px;||  background: #3498db;||  bottom: 0;||  left: 50%;||  transform: translateX(-50%);||}||||.guide-header p {||  color: #555;||  font-size: 1.1rem;||}||||.section-title {||  color: #2c3e50;||  font-size: 1.4rem;||  margin: 35px 0 20px;||  padding-left: 15px;||  border-left: 4px solid #3498db;||}||||.step-container {||  margin: 30px 0;||}||||.step-title {||  color: #2980b9;||  font-weight: 600;||  font-size: 1.2rem;||  margin-bottom: 10px;||  display: flex;||  align-items: center;||}||||.step-title:before {||  content: &#8221;;||  display: inline-block;||  width: 20px;||  height: 20px;||  background: #3498db;||  border-radius: 50%;||  margin-right: 12px;||}||||.step-content {||  background: #f5fafd;||  padding: 20px;||  border-radius: 6px;||  border-left: 3px solid #3498db;||}||||.term-highlight {||  background: #e3f2fd;||  color: #1976d2;||  padding: 2px 6px;||  border-radius: 4px;||  font-weight: 500;||}||||.formula {||  font-family: &#8216;Courier New&#8217;, monospace;||  background: #f0f7fc;||  padding: 8px 12px;||  border-radius: 4px;||  display: inline-block;||  margin: 5px 0;||  border-left: 3px solid #3498db;||}||||\/* Responsive Design *\/||@media (max-width: 768px) {||  .guide-header h2 {||    font-size: 1.8rem;||  }||  ||  .section-title {||    font-size: 1.3rem;||  }||  ||  .step-content {||    padding: 15px;||  }||}&#8221; global_colors_info=&#8221;{}&#8221;]<\/p>\n<div class=\"hydraulic-guide\">\n<div class=\"guide-header\">\n<h2><\/h2>\n<\/div>\n<h3 class=\"section-title\">No\u00e7\u00f5es b\u00e1sicas de mec\u00e2nica de cilindros hidr\u00e1ulicos<\/h3>\n<p>O cilindro funciona com base em <span class=\"term-highlight\">Princ\u00edpio de Pascal<\/span>, que afirma que a press\u00e3o aplicada a um fluido confinado \u00e9 transmitida igualmente em todas as dire\u00e7\u00f5es\u2026<\/p>\n<div class=\"step-container\">\n<div class=\"step-title\">Fluido hidr\u00e1ulico entra no cilindro<\/div>\n<div class=\"step-content\">\n<p>Uma bomba hidr\u00e1ulica, acionada pelo motor a combust\u00e3o ou el\u00e9trico da empilhadeira, for\u00e7a <span class=\"term-highlight\">fluido hidr\u00e1ulico<\/span> O fluido entra no cilindro atrav\u00e9s de uma mangueira ou porta. O fluido entra por um lado do cilindro, seja o <span class=\"term-highlight\">extremidade da tampa<\/span> (para estender o pist\u00e3o) ou o <span class=\"term-highlight\">extremidade da haste<\/span> (para retir\u00e1-lo).<\/p>\n<\/div>\n<\/div>\n<div class=\"step-container\">\n<div class=\"step-title\">Movimento do pist\u00e3o<\/div>\n<div class=\"step-content\">\n<p>Dentro do cilindro h\u00e1 um <span class=\"term-highlight\">pist\u00e3o<\/span>, um disco met\u00e1lico que divide o cilindro em duas c\u00e2maras. Quando o fluido pressurizado entra na extremidade da tampa, ele empurra o pist\u00e3o em dire\u00e7\u00e3o \u00e0 extremidade da haste, estendendo o <span class=\"term-highlight\">haste do pist\u00e3o<\/span>\u2014um eixo met\u00e1lico robusto conectado ao pist\u00e3o.<\/p>\n<\/div>\n<\/div>\n<div class=\"step-container\">\n<div class=\"step-title\">Transmiss\u00e3o de For\u00e7a<\/div>\n<div class=\"step-content\">\n<p>A extens\u00e3o da haste do pist\u00e3o transfere for\u00e7a para os componentes da empilhadeira. A for\u00e7a gerada depende da press\u00e3o do fluido e da \u00e1rea da superf\u00edcie do pist\u00e3o. <span class=\"formula\">(For\u00e7a = Press\u00e3o \u00d7 \u00c1rea)<\/span>.<\/p>\n<\/div>\n<\/div>\n<p><!-- Additional steps would follow the same pattern --><\/p>\n<\/div>\n<p>[\/et_pb_text][\/et_pb_column][\/et_pb_row][\/et_pb_section][et_pb_section fb_built=&#8221;1&#8243; _builder_version=&#8221;4.16&#8243; _module_preset=&#8221;default&#8221; custom_padding=&#8221;||0px|||&#8221; global_colors_info=&#8221;{}&#8221;][et_pb_row _builder_version=&#8221;4.16&#8243; _module_preset=&#8221;default&#8221; custom_margin=&#8221;|auto|0px|auto||&#8221; global_colors_info=&#8221;{}&#8221;][et_pb_column type=&#8221;4_4&#8243; _builder_version=&#8221;4.16&#8243; _module_preset=&#8221;default&#8221; global_colors_info=&#8221;{}&#8221;][et_pb_text _builder_version=&#8221;4.27.2&#8243; _module_preset=&#8221;default&#8221; text_text_color=&#8221;#FFFFFF&#8221; text_font_size=&#8221;25px&#8221; background_color=&#8221;#2ea3f2&#8243; width=&#8221;75%&#8221; module_alignment=&#8221;center&#8221; custom_margin=&#8221;1px||||false|false&#8221; custom_padding=&#8221;10px|15px|10px|15px|false|false&#8221; global_colors_info=&#8221;{}&#8221;]<\/p>\n<p style=\"text-align: center;\">Como funcionam os cilindros hidr\u00e1ulicos de empilhadeiras?<\/p>\n<p>[\/et_pb_text][\/et_pb_column][\/et_pb_row][et_pb_row _builder_version=&#8221;4.16&#8243; _module_preset=&#8221;default&#8221; custom_padding=&#8221;25px||0px|||&#8221; global_colors_info=&#8221;{}&#8221;][et_pb_column type=&#8221;4_4&#8243; _builder_version=&#8221;4.16&#8243; _module_preset=&#8221;default&#8221; global_colors_info=&#8221;{}&#8221;][et_pb_text _builder_version=&#8221;4.27.4&#8243; _module_preset=&#8221;default&#8221; global_colors_info=&#8221;{}&#8221;]<\/p>\n<div>Manuten\u00e7\u00e3o adequada de <strong>cilindros hidr\u00e1ulicos de empilhadeira<\/strong> \u00c9 essencial garantir o bom funcionamento, evitar paradas dispendiosas e prolongar a vida \u00fatil do seu equipamento. Verifique regularmente os n\u00edveis do fluido hidr\u00e1ulico.<\/h3>\n<p dir=\"auto\" class=\"break-words\">O fluido hidr\u00e1ulico \u00e9 essencial para o sistema hidr\u00e1ulico da sua empilhadeira, transmitindo a press\u00e3o que aciona o pist\u00e3o do cilindro. N\u00edveis baixos ou contaminados de fluido podem causar desempenho lento, superaquecimento ou danos aos componentes internos.<\/p>\n<ul dir=\"auto\" class=\"marker:text-secondary\">\n<li class=\"break-words\"><strong>Como verificar<\/strong>Localize o reservat\u00f3rio do fluido hidr\u00e1ulico (geralmente pr\u00f3ximo \u00e0 bomba ou ao motor da empilhadeira). Use a vareta de medi\u00e7\u00e3o ou o visor de n\u00edvel para verificar se o n\u00edvel do fluido est\u00e1 dentro da faixa recomendada. Verifique semanalmente ou a cada 100 horas de opera\u00e7\u00e3o.<\/li>\n<li class=\"break-words\"><strong>O que procurar<\/strong>Certifique-se de que o fluido esteja limpo, livre de detritos e sem colora\u00e7\u00e3o (fluido leitoso ou escuro indica contamina\u00e7\u00e3o).<\/li>\n<li class=\"break-words\"><strong>A\u00e7\u00e3o<\/strong>Complete o n\u00edvel com o fluido hidr\u00e1ulico recomendado pelo fabricante (por exemplo, ISO 32 ou 46). Se estiver contaminado, drene e substitua o fluido e inspecione o filtro do reservat\u00f3rio quanto a obstru\u00e7\u00f5es.<\/li>\n<li class=\"break-words\"><strong>Dica profissional<\/strong>Utilize sempre fluido compat\u00edvel com as veda\u00e7\u00f5es do cilindro para evitar danos. Consulte o manual da sua empilhadeira ou entre em contato com a Huachang para obter orienta\u00e7\u00f5es.<\/li>\n<\/ul>\n<\/div>\n<p>[\/et_pb_text][\/et_pb_column][\/et_pb_row][et_pb_row column_structure=&#8221;1_2,1_2&#8243; _builder_version=&#8221;4.27.2&#8243; _module_preset=&#8221;default&#8221; global_colors_info=&#8221;{}&#8221;][et_pb_column type=&#8221;1_2&#8243; _builder_version=&#8221;4.27.2&#8243; _module_preset=&#8221;default&#8221; global_colors_info=&#8221;{}&#8221;][et_pb_text _builder_version=&#8221;4.27.4&#8243; _module_preset=&#8221;default&#8221; global_colors_info=&#8221;{}&#8221;]<\/p>\n<h2 dir=\"ltr\" data-pm-slice=\"1 3 []\">2. Inspecione as veda\u00e7\u00f5es quanto a desgaste ou vazamentos.<\/h2>\n<p dir=\"ltr\">As veda\u00e7\u00f5es s\u00e3o essenciais para evitar vazamentos de fluido hidr\u00e1ulico e impedir a entrada de contaminantes no cilindro. Com o tempo, as veda\u00e7\u00f5es podem se desgastar devido \u00e0 press\u00e3o, varia\u00e7\u00f5es de temperatura ou abras\u00e3o, causando vazamentos que comprometem o desempenho.<\/p>\n<ul class=\"tight\" data-tight=\"true\" dir=\"ltr\">\n<li>\n<p dir=\"ltr\"><strong>Como inspecionar<\/strong>Examine visualmente a haste do pist\u00e3o e as extremidades do cilindro em busca de sinais de vazamento de fluido, como manchas \u00famidas ou gotejamento. Verifique as veda\u00e7\u00f5es a cada 500 horas de opera\u00e7\u00e3o ou durante a manuten\u00e7\u00e3o de rotina.<\/p>\n<\/li>\n<li>\n<p dir=\"ltr\"><strong>O que procurar<\/strong>Veda\u00e7\u00f5es rachadas, quebradi\u00e7as ou deformadas, ou res\u00edduos de fluido ao redor da haste ou das tampas. Vazamentos menores podem aparecer como uma pel\u00edcula fina, enquanto vazamentos maiores causam po\u00e7as.<\/p>\n<\/li>\n<li>\n<p dir=\"ltr\"><strong>A\u00e7\u00e3o<\/strong>Substitua imediatamente as veda\u00e7\u00f5es desgastadas ou danificadas por pe\u00e7as de reposi\u00e7\u00e3o compat\u00edveis e de alta qualidade. Limpe a \u00e1rea para remover detritos antes de instalar as novas veda\u00e7\u00f5es.<\/p>\n<\/li>\n<li>\n<p dir=\"ltr\"><strong>Dica profissional<\/strong>Utilize veda\u00e7\u00f5es projetadas para as condi\u00e7\u00f5es de opera\u00e7\u00e3o do seu cilindro (por exemplo, ambientes de alta press\u00e3o ou alta temperatura). A Huachang oferece veda\u00e7\u00f5es dur\u00e1veis \u200b\u200bpara todos os nossos cilindros hidr\u00e1ulicos para empilhadeiras.<\/p>\n<\/li>\n<\/ul>\n<ul dir=\"auto\" class=\"marker:text-secondary\"><\/ul>\n<p>[\/et_pb_text][\/et_pb_column][et_pb_column type=&#8221;1_2&#8243; _builder_version=&#8221;4.27.2&#8243; _module_preset=&#8221;default&#8221; global_colors_info=&#8221;{}&#8221;][et_pb_image src=&#8221;https:\/\/www.hydraulic-cylinders.net\/wp-content\/uploads\/2025\/04\/forklift-hydraulic-cylinder-seal-inspection.webp&#8221; alt=&#8221;Technician inspecting seals on forklift hydraulic cylinder for leaks and wear&#8221; title_text=&#8221;forklift-hydraulic-cylinder-seal-inspection&#8221; align=&#8221;center&#8221; _builder_version=&#8221;4.27.4&#8243; _module_preset=&#8221;default&#8221; custom_padding=&#8221;29px|||||&#8221; global_colors_info=&#8221;{}&#8221;][\/et_pb_image][\/et_pb_column][\/et_pb_row][et_pb_row column_structure=&#8221;1_2,1_2&#8243; _builder_version=&#8221;4.27.2&#8243; _module_preset=&#8221;default&#8221; global_colors_info=&#8221;{}&#8221;][et_pb_column type=&#8221;1_2&#8243; _builder_version=&#8221;4.27.2&#8243; _module_preset=&#8221;default&#8221; global_colors_info=&#8221;{}&#8221;][et_pb_image src=&#8221;https:\/\/www.hydraulic-cylinders.net\/wp-content\/uploads\/2025\/04\/forklift-hydraulic-cylinder-rod-cleaning.webp&#8221; alt=&#8221;Cleaning forklift hydraulic cylinder piston rod to prevent seal damage&#8221; title_text=&#8221;forklift-hydraulic-cylinder-rod-cleaning&#8221; align=&#8221;center&#8221; _builder_version=&#8221;4.27.4&#8243; _module_preset=&#8221;default&#8221; custom_padding=&#8221;23px|||||&#8221; global_colors_info=&#8221;{}&#8221;][\/et_pb_image][\/et_pb_column][et_pb_column type=&#8221;1_2&#8243; _builder_version=&#8221;4.27.2&#8243; _module_preset=&#8221;default&#8221; global_colors_info=&#8221;{}&#8221;][et_pb_text _builder_version=&#8221;4.27.4&#8243; _module_preset=&#8221;default&#8221; global_colors_info=&#8221;{}&#8221;]<\/p>\n<h2 dir=\"ltr\" data-pm-slice=\"1 3 []\">3. Limpe a haste do pist\u00e3o para evitar danos.<\/h2>\n<p dir=\"ltr\">Sujeira, poeira ou detritos na haste do pist\u00e3o podem danificar as veda\u00e7\u00f5es e causar vazamentos, arranhando a superf\u00edcie da haste ou desgastando as veda\u00e7\u00f5es durante o movimento.<\/p>\n<ul class=\"tight\" data-tight=\"true\" dir=\"ltr\">\n<li>\n<p dir=\"ltr\"><strong>Como limpar<\/strong>Limpe a haste do pist\u00e3o com um pano limpo e sem fiapos ap\u00f3s cada turno ou ao operar em ambientes empoeirados (por exemplo, canteiros de obras). Use um solvente suave, se necess\u00e1rio, mas evite materiais abrasivos.<\/p>\n<\/li>\n<li>\n<p dir=\"ltr\"><strong>O que procurar<\/strong>Ac\u00famulo de sujeira, graxa ou pequenas part\u00edculas na haste. Inspecione se h\u00e1 arranh\u00f5es ou amassados \u200b\u200bque possam comprometer a veda\u00e7\u00e3o.<\/p>\n<\/li>\n<li>\n<p dir=\"ltr\"><strong>A\u00e7\u00e3o<\/strong>Limpe bem a vara e inspecione-a em busca de danos. Se houver arranh\u00f5es ou corros\u00e3o, considere polir a vara ou substitu\u00ed-la para evitar problemas futuros.<\/p>\n<\/li>\n<li>\n<p dir=\"ltr\"><strong>Dica profissional<\/strong>Aplique uma fina camada de fluido hidr\u00e1ulico na haste ap\u00f3s a limpeza para reduzir o atrito e proteg\u00ea-la contra a corros\u00e3o.<\/p>\n<\/li>\n<\/ul>\n<ul dir=\"auto\" class=\"marker:text-secondary\"><\/ul>\n<p>[\/et_pb_text][\/et_pb_column][\/et_pb_row][et_pb_row _builder_version=&#8221;4.27.4&#8243; _module_preset=&#8221;default&#8221; global_colors_info=&#8221;{}&#8221;][et_pb_column type=&#8221;4_4&#8243; _builder_version=&#8221;4.27.4&#8243; _module_preset=&#8221;default&#8221; global_colors_info=&#8221;{}&#8221;][et_pb_text _builder_version=&#8221;4.27.4&#8243; _module_preset=&#8221;default&#8221; global_colors_info=&#8221;{}&#8221;]<\/p>\n<h2 dir=\"ltr\" data-pm-slice=\"1 3 []\">4. Monitore a press\u00e3o hidr\u00e1ulica para evitar sobrecarga.<\/h2>\n<p dir=\"ltr\">Operar a empilhadeira acima da press\u00e3o nominal do cilindro hidr\u00e1ulico pode causar falhas nas veda\u00e7\u00f5es, empenamento das hastes ou rachaduras no cilindro, levando a vazamentos ou falhas catastr\u00f3ficas.<\/p>\n<ul class=\"tight\" data-tight=\"true\" dir=\"ltr\">\n<li>\n<p dir=\"ltr\"><strong>Como monitorar<\/strong>Verifique o man\u00f4metro da empilhadeira (se equipado) durante a opera\u00e7\u00e3o para garantir que a press\u00e3o permane\u00e7a dentro da faixa especificada do cilindro (por exemplo, 200\u2013300 bar para a maioria dos cilindros de empilhadeira). Monitore mensalmente ou ap\u00f3s uso intenso.<\/p>\n<\/li>\n<li>\n<p dir=\"ltr\"><strong>O que procurar<\/strong>Picos de press\u00e3o ou leituras acima da classifica\u00e7\u00e3o m\u00e1xima do cilindro. Preste aten\u00e7\u00e3o a ru\u00eddos incomuns (por exemplo, chiados ou rangidos) que podem indicar problemas de press\u00e3o.<\/p>\n<\/li>\n<li>\n<p dir=\"ltr\"><strong>A\u00e7\u00e3o<\/strong>Ajuste a v\u00e1lvula de al\u00edvio de press\u00e3o do sistema hidr\u00e1ulico, se necess\u00e1rio, ou consulte um t\u00e9cnico. Evite levantar cargas que excedam a capacidade nominal da empilhadeira.<\/p>\n<\/li>\n<li>\n<p dir=\"ltr\"><strong>Dica profissional<\/strong>Instale uma v\u00e1lvula de al\u00edvio de press\u00e3o caso seu sistema n\u00e3o possua uma para evitar a sobrepressuriza\u00e7\u00e3o. Os cilindros da Huachang s\u00e3o testados para atender aos padr\u00f5es internacionais de press\u00e3o e seguran\u00e7a.<\/p>\n<\/li>\n<\/ul>\n<h2 dir=\"ltr\">5. Agende inspe\u00e7\u00f5es profissionais regulares.<\/h2>\n<p dir=\"ltr\">Embora as verifica\u00e7\u00f5es di\u00e1rias e semanais cuidem da manuten\u00e7\u00e3o b\u00e1sica, as inspe\u00e7\u00f5es profissionais detectam problemas que podem passar despercebidos, como desgaste interno ou desalinhamento.<\/p>\n<ul class=\"tight\" data-tight=\"true\" dir=\"ltr\">\n<li>\n<p dir=\"ltr\"><strong>Como agendar<\/strong>Providencie para que um t\u00e9cnico certificado inspecione o sistema hidr\u00e1ulico a cada 1.000 horas de opera\u00e7\u00e3o ou anualmente, o que ocorrer primeiro.<\/p>\n<\/li>\n<li>\n<p dir=\"ltr\"><strong>O que procurar<\/strong>Corros\u00e3o interna, rolamentos desgastados ou desalinhamento entre o cilindro e os componentes da empilhadeira. Os t\u00e9cnicos podem usar ferramentas de diagn\u00f3stico para avaliar o desempenho.<\/p>\n<\/li>\n<li>\n<p dir=\"ltr\"><strong>A\u00e7\u00e3o<\/strong>Resolva prontamente quaisquer problemas identificados, como a substitui\u00e7\u00e3o de pe\u00e7as desgastadas ou o realinhamento do cilindro. Utilize pe\u00e7as genu\u00ednas da Huachang para garantir compatibilidade e durabilidade.<\/p>\n<\/li>\n<li>\n<p dir=\"ltr\"><strong>Dica profissional<\/strong>Mantenha um registro de manuten\u00e7\u00e3o para acompanhar inspe\u00e7\u00f5es, trocas de fluidos e reparos, garantindo a conformidade com as normas da OSHA ou regulamentos de seguran\u00e7a locais.<\/p>\n<\/li>\n<\/ul>\n<p>[\/et_pb_text][et_pb_text _builder_version=&#8221;4.27.4&#8243; Qual a vida \u00fatil dos cilindros hidr\u00e1ulicos de empilhadeiras?<\/div>\n<div class=\"faq-answer\">\n<p>Os cilindros hidr\u00e1ulicos de empilhadeiras normalmente duram de 5 a 10 anos ou de 10.000 a 20.000 horas de opera\u00e7\u00e3o, dependendo do uso, da manuten\u00e7\u00e3o e das condi\u00e7\u00f5es de funcionamento. A manuten\u00e7\u00e3o regular, como a verifica\u00e7\u00e3o dos n\u00edveis de fluido e a inspe\u00e7\u00e3o das veda\u00e7\u00f5es, pode prolongar significativamente sua vida \u00fatil.<\/p>\n<div class=\"highlight-box\">\n<p>Ambientes agressivos (como, por exemplo, canteiros de obras empoeirados) ou sobrecarga podem reduzir sua vida \u00fatil. Quais s\u00e3o os sinais de um cilindro hidr\u00e1ulico de empilhadeira com defeito?<\/div>\n<div class=\"faq-answer\">\n<p>Os sinais comuns de um cilindro hidr\u00e1ulico com defeito incluem:<\/p>\n<ul class=\"symptom-list\">\n<li><strong>Vazamentos:<\/strong> Presen\u00e7a de fluido vis\u00edvel ao redor da haste do pist\u00e3o ou das tampas das extremidades.<\/li>\n<li><strong>Movimento lento:<\/strong> Eleva\u00e7\u00e3o\/inclina\u00e7\u00e3o lenta ou irregular devido ao baixo n\u00edvel de fluido ou veda\u00e7\u00f5es desgastadas.<\/li>\n<li><strong>Ru\u00eddos incomuns:<\/strong> Sons de rangido ou chiado indicam problemas de press\u00e3o.<\/li>\n<li><strong>Pot\u00eancia reduzida:<\/strong> Incapacidade de levantar cargas nominais<\/li>\n<\/ul>\n<p>Caso note esses sintomas, inspecione o cilindro imediatamente e substitua as pe\u00e7as desgastadas.
